Summary
A vulnerability identified as problematic has been detected in TensorFlow up to 1.15.4/2.0.3/2.1.2/2.2.1/2.3.1. This vulnerability affects unknown code of the component Model Handler. Performing a manipulation results in uninitialized resource. This vulnerability was named CVE-2020-26266. The attack needs to be approached locally. There is no available exploit. You should upgrade the affected component.
Details
A vulnerability was found in TensorFlow up to 1.15.4/2.0.3/2.1.2/2.2.1/2.3.1 (Artificial Intelligence Software). It has been classified as problematic. This affects some unknown functionality of the component Model Handler. The manipulation with an unknown input leads to a uninitialized resource vulnerability. CWE is classifying the issue as CWE-908. The product uses or accesses a resource that has not been initialized. This is going to have an impact on confidentiality, integrity, and availability.
The weakness was presented 12/11/2020. The advisory is shared at github.com. This vulnerability is uniquely identified as CVE-2020-26266. Neither technical details nor an exploit are publicly available.
Upgrading to version 1.15.5, 2.0.4, 2.1.3, 2.2.2, 2.3.2 or 2.4.0 eliminates this vulnerability. Applying a patch is able to eliminate this problem. The bugfix is ready for download at github.com. The best possible mitigation is suggested to be upgrading to the latest version.
